DraftKings NASCAR – If you have played DraftKings NASCAR this season, make sure to check your email. A few weeks ago, several Grinders brought up the fact that Kyle Busch ended up with a -48 pass differential in a race he won and ran out front all day. DraftKings promised to look into the issue and finally finished their review yesterday. The email DraftKings sent is posted in this forum thread. The gist of DK’s email is that pass differential has to be validated after the race using true-loop technology. DK has re-run the previous contests with the correct data and paid additional funds to anyone who was shorted. DK also removed pass differential from future races and added a sixth driver to hopefully reduce the number of ties. As if all that wasn’t good enough, they are also running a $25K freeroll. On 7/14 police in St. Charles County, Missouri observed Sheldon Richardson of the New York Jets engaged in a street race. Police clocked him three separate times at speeds of 112, 135, and 143 MPH. When Richardson spotted the patrol car trying o pull him over, he evaded police and then tried the old “shut my lights off and pull in a driveway” move. It didn’t work, and honestly it never does. As police approached the vehicle, they observed Richardson place a gun between his feet. Once police were able to get everyone out of the vehicle they detected a strong odor of marijuana and also noticed a passenger in the back seat was a 12-year-old boy. Richardson was already suspended four games this season for a positive marijuana test. I guess that leaves plenty of time for street racing and smoking more marijuana. MLB Trade Deadline – Over the past few days, MLB teams have been wheeling and dealing in hopes of either improving their team for a run this year or unloading aging stars or contracts for prospects. We have seen the Rockies swap Troy Tulowitzki to the Jays for Jose Reyes, the Tigers deal David Price to Toronto, the Reds deal Johnny Cueto to the Royals, and several other big moves. It is always tough to get traded. Just ask Mets shortstop Wilmer Flores. On Tuesday, social media was abuzz with rumors that Flores and Wheeler had been traded to the Brewers for Carlos Gomez. Apparently, those rumors reached the clubhouse and Flores learned about them while still playing. This led to Flores crying on the field while playing shortstop.
